According to Iain Duncan Smith I'll still be expected to work when I am just one giant stiffened joint

I need varifocals. I make noises of extreme contentment as I sit down and extreme discontent as I get up off the sofa. It takes 20 minutes every morning before I feel my joints are truly working smoothly. I look at the laughter lines on my face in the mirror and mutter: "Nothing's that funny." In the shower, I can't turn round enough to perform vital ablutions with ease, and if you don't know what I'm talking about, let me just say enjoy it while you can.
